Description
2 Dinars from Yugoslavia. Issued in 1925. Struck in Copper-nickel. Measures 0 mm and weighs 0 g.
- Obverse
- Portrait of King Alexander I of Yugoslavia, facing left. (Alexander I, King of the Serbs, Croats, and Slovenes)
- Reverse
- Crown at top. Wreath of oak and laurel surrounding the value and date of issue. (2 Dinars)
